Giving Profile
In 2025, Rubin Family Foundation based in CA paid 6 grants totaling $89.6K to 6 organizations across 3 states. Individual grants ranged from $1.8K to $25.3K, with a median of $17.5K. Its largest recipients included Los Angeles Jewish Home for The Aging, Peace in the Home, and George Washington University. The foundation does not accept unsolicited applications — giving is by invitation only.
